-The Project Manager is responsible for developing a definition of the project and ensuring the project is delivered on time, within budget and to the required quality standard (within agreed specifications).
-This position will also ensure the project is effectively resourced and will manage relationships with a wide range of groups (including all project contributors).
Essential Duties and Responsibilities
-Coordinate internal resources and third party vendors for project execution
-Act as the single point of contact and be accountable for project results
-Participate in internal inspection and ensure all shipments meet and exceed the customer expectation.
-Assume the project management responsibilities for assigned projects, which includes tracking the project's performance to budget, scope, schedule, quality and assistance during customer visits.
-Prepare the Sales Order Digest (information that is required for engineering and manufacturing to proceed) for all projects with PM responsibilities that are awarded.
-Keep the customer and client management informed on progress and roadblocks to the schedule.
-Responsible for leading project team meetings.
-Manage project scope by ensuring any changes to scope are documented and approved with project change request paperwork.
-Resolve any issues and solve problems throughout the project life cycle.
-Manage factory acceptance testing (FAT) process - internal and external.
-Complete a post-project evaluation to determine how well results were achieved
-Ensure all project documents are properly filed.
-Communicate with Applications Engineer regarding approval for change orders.
-Define and manage project risk.
-Create and maintain comprehensive project documentation including action item lists.
-Ensure that payment terms, schedule and milestones all match the proposal and can be accomplished.
